The Executive Director of Revenue Cycle Operations plays a pivotal role in leading revenue cycle operations, which includes coding and charge capture, billing and collections, and registration services. MCW has been recognized as a national leader in revenue cycle operations and is consistently ranked in the top decile by Vizient Clinical Practice Solutions Center. The incoming Executive Director will lead a dedicated and experienced team of professionals to strategically position the organization for further efficiencies and growth related to the capture, management, and collection of patient service professional fee revenues. The Executive Director will direct and coordinate the efforts of professional services revenue cycle staff in managing clinical revenue-producing activities for one or more Group Practices. This role involves developing departmental best practices and policies related to professional services billing activities, evaluating and advising on revenue enhancement opportunities, and representing professional services revenue cycle in Epic Optimization efforts with Health System Partners. The Executive Director will also be responsible for developing and executing a comprehensive strategy that will deliver key performance metrics such as cash collections yield of 100% NPSR, reduction in percent of A/R over 90 days old, and incremental net revenue enhancement. Maintaining key relationships with Practice leadership, clinical department chairs, and MCW administration is crucial to ensure that customer needs are met. The Executive Director will develop effective monitoring systems to assure standards of performance are met, operating and budget objectives achieved, and adherence to regulations, policies, and procedures of MCW and regulatory agencies. This position also involves motivating and leading a high-performance management team, attracting and retaining required members, and providing mentoring as a cornerstone to the management career development program. The Executive Director will leverage technology as a competitive advantage and present monthly operational performance benchmarking reporting for senior leadership and key partners. Additionally, the role includes championing a proactive customer experience for every patient-facing revenue cycle function and fostering a culture of continuous improvement through training and development activities of all staff and management.
